A correspondent ("Has-wasser at Rugby'") writes complaining that the broadcast description of the football Test match on Wednesday was not given by Mr. Chas Lamberg, as promised, but by someone else whom the critic found very unsatisfactory. When the complaint was referred to the local authorities of the Broadcasting Company, they had no comment to make, except to say that Mr. Lamberg was unable to act as announcer on AVodnesday afternoon, having been called out of • town. »]
